Why the Smooth Functioning Matters

Let's break it down. The steering system is composed of various elements—like the steering wheel, column, gears, and linkages. Each component must work in harmony, interacting without excess resistance or play, which could make steering your vehicle feel like trying to push a boulder uphill. Not ideal, right?

Lack of smooth operation can lead to decreased maneuverability and, heaven forbid, could compromise your ability to respond to road conditions. The Leak Factor: A Road to Ruin

Now, let’s talk about leaks. Imagine finding a puddle of hydraulic fluid underneath your vehicle; it could send shivers down your spine. Why? Because hydraulic fluid is vital for maintaining that smooth operation we just discussed. Leaks signal a problem that can lead to a loss of steering control—an absolute no-go for a commercial driver.

Prevention is your best friend here! Checking for leaks during your pre-trip inspection can save you from the headache of what may seem like a minor problem turning into a major repair. Nobody likes unexpected expenses, especially when all you wanted was a smooth ride.
